Instead of using paracord a lot of cordage used while setting up camp can be done with either bank line or twine.
Good quality bankline will be strong enough for most tasks and the tar coating will keep most knots from slipping.
Natural fibre twine such as jute or sisal are biodegradable and also can be used as fire starter
